Henry Group’s slicer with vacuum hold
21 Nov 2012
The Henry Group’s horizontal band slicer now features a bottom-vacuum hold-down assist for better product quality compared with traditional top hold-down-assist conveyors.

Its slicer works for buns or specialty products requiring a horizontal slice including hamburger buns, pita, thin buns, hearth buns and croissants. The vacuum bed holds the product from the bottom as it travels through the slicing area equipped with a traditional band blade.
